I was thinking of getting this game, but now that I hear about this time limit stuff I may pass.

I only played the 1st one and I soloed the game because the 4 man party was way to easy even on the harder modes, but it took a lot of time and grinding.

I don't see how we can solo with this time limit junk now.

With a four person party, I have been sailing through without approaching any of the time limits.

That said, what is your goal in a singleton game?

You don't actually need to do things before the time limits. If you fail to kill the slims before day 11~... some cities get a little damaged. Life goes on. If memory serves, there are several deadlines before anything drastic occurs. Here:

http://spiderwebforums.ipbhost.com/...ts-of-passage-of-timedays-complete-town-list/

Judging by this, you have until day 60 before any of the cities in the first region get destroyed. If you can't defeat the slimes before day 60... I don't know what to say. I defeated the slime monster on day 7 or 8. Even if you never defeat the slimes, it appears that only some of the cities get destroyed, the others are only damaged.

The only real difference between the remake skill system and the re-remake skill system is that the re-remakes require way less meta-gaming.

All the best skills in the remakes were hidden. You didn't know they were there until after you stumbled into the pre-reqs for them (i.e. they wouldn't appear until you had the right numbers in a set combo of skills). Which means you'd spend 4-5 hours at the start of each game, planning your party to meet all of the requirements necessarily to maximize those hidden skills. In the re-remakes, all of those skills are still there, it's just that they are readily visible from the start at the top of the skill tree and working your way up the skill tree will naturally guide you to them (as opposed to having to plan out your path at the start via meta-gaming).

The re-remakes also allow for slightly fewer crazy hybrid builds, but that's less of a problem than proponents of C&C might think as while hybrid builds have always been viable in the Avernums (mages with enough melee to get battle frenzy, for example), the truly crazy hyrbid builds that you could make in the older games from randomly picking skills were never viable in the first place. The newer games do hold your hand somewhat in preventing those truly crazy hybrid builds, but.......honestly, I don't mind if it means that I don't have to spend 6 hours meta-gaming at the start (I mean, I will anyway.....I typically spend at least 4 or 5 hours on my party, but there's just less research required now).

Plus, while I like the original Exile engine and I like the re-remake engine, the remake engine (from the early 2000s) was total shit. I always felt like I was playing a spreadsheet with crudely drawn graphics. And enemy AI was awful.

Does anyone here know how to enter Erika's tower? The golems won't let me in,they say that i have to do some great dead. I have killed two of the infestations. Any ideas?

Did you talk to Berra and then your handler before going to Erika? I assume by infestation you mean you defeated the slimes and cockroaches (you are ahead of me, actually; I have only defeated the slimes).

Also, when you killed the slimes...
did you go to the side room and see Erika's pattern on the ground? You have to go to the slime caves, defeat the boss, and then look inside the boss' room. Inside the room is a pattern on the ground, so you sketch the pattern and show it to Berra who says it belongs to Erika. Then you get sent to Erika to confront her about the pattern, and the golems will step aside to let you inside.
